The bite is on in Cape Coral, and this past Tuesday proved that you never know how much fun the day will bring until you hit the water. One couple put a real shellacking on the local fish, filling the cooler and keeping the rods bent throughout the day. When the action slowed, we took a breather at Cayo Costa Beach and enjoyed the local flavor at the famous Cabbage Key restaurant and the historic Pine Island Fish Shacks.
After some midday sightseeing, it was back to business with more steady catches that provided plenty of laughs and "grins." We ended the trip at Phuzzys, where they cooked up a fresh portion of the day's catch for a delicious meal, leaving the guests with a pile of clean filets to take home. It was a perfect day of fishing, food, and great company in the Florida sun.
